Equipment info

The Anritsu MS9715M is a high-performance optical spectrum analyzer for precise characterization of optical devices and systems in R&D and manufacturing environments. It covers the C-band window (1460–1650 nm) with ±50 pm wavelength accuracy and ±0.4 dB level accuracy, delivering 53 dB dynamic range and 0.1 nm noise resolution. The instrument measures wavelength, optical power, OSNR, channel spacing, gain tilt, gain slope, and full spectrum profiles—essential for WDM system validation and DWDM network monitoring. An internal standard light source enables automatic wavelength calibration to compensate for temperature drift. Dual measurement modes support real-time spectrum analysis and long-term system surveillance, with capacity to log 1000 measurement sets per session. The zoom marker and guide spectrum features enable rapid identification of specific channels across dense wavelength grids. A standard LabVIEW driver facilitates remote control and automated test sequences. Windows-compatible floppy disk storage is built in for data archiving and transfer. The compact, lightweight design withstands operational vibration and shock. Operating window is 0–30 °C for specified measurement accuracy.
